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small, minor water leak with minimal damage |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small leaks, but be sure to dry the area completely to prevent further damage. |
| Large water leak with significant damage to property | No | Yes | Call a professional to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living environment. |
| Water damage with m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Call a professional to safely remove mold and mildew and prevent health problems. |
| Water damage with structural integrity issues | No | Yes | Call a professional to assess and repair any structural damage to ensure your property’s safety. |
| Water damage with insurance claims involved | No | Yes | Call a professional to work with your insurance company and ensure a smooth claims process. |
| Water damage with complex repair needs | No | Yes | Call a professional to assess and repair complex damage, such as water damage to electrical systems or plumbing. |

Water Damage Repair Cost In Lakeland, TN
The cost of water damage repair can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lakeland, TN. These estimates are based on typical prices for water damage repair services. Average costs can range from $500 to $2,500 or more. Prices may vary depending on the extent of the damage. Get a free estimate to find out the actual cost.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area, the amount of water, and the complexity of the job.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the area, the type of surface, and the level of contamination. |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age, the type of material, and the complexity of the repair. |
| Final Inspection and Debriefing | Free | We provide a comprehensive report to ensure your satisfaction. |
| Emergency Services (after hours or weekends) | More 10-20% | Emergency services may incur more costs due to the complexity and urgency of the situation. |
| Travel fees (for remote locations) | More 10-20% | Travel fees may apply for locations outside of Lakeland, TN. |
